Last firmware version is 3.52.

You can donwgrade from 3.50 in down.

There are more firmware that can be downgrade,

Ex.

If you have Firmware 3.03:
Downgrade from 3.03 to 1.50
Install Custom Firmware
[Tutorial] Downgrading a v3.03 to 1.50
http://forums.maxconsole.net/showthread.php?t=46537

If you have Firmware 2.81, 2.82, 3.00, 3.01 or 3.02:
Update your Firmware to 3.03
Downgrade from 3.03 to 1.50
Install Custom Firmware


If you have Firmware 2.80:
Downgrade from 2.80 to 1.50
Install Custom Firmware


If you have Firmware 2.71:
Downgrade from 2.71 to 1.50
Install Custom Firmware


If you have Firmware 2.01, 2.50, 2.60 or 2.70:
Update your Firmware to 2.71
Downgrade from 2.71 to 1.50
Install Custom Firmware


If you have Firmware 1.51 or 1.52:
Update your Firmware to 2.00
Downgrade from 2.00 to 1.50
Install Custom Firmware


If you have Firmware 1.50:
Install Custom Firmware
